1/2 Thaler - Immobilization in the name of Charles V

Issuer Besançon, Free imperial city of
Year 1641-1646
Type Standard circulation coin
Value 1/2 Thaler = 16 Groschen
Currency Thaler (1537-1673)
Composition Silver

Reference(s) KM#28, PA#5412, Dy féodales#3064
Obverse description Laureate bust within circle facing left.
Obverse script Latin
Obverse lettering ✠ CAROLVS ✿ V ✿ IMPERATOR
(Translation: Charles V, emperor.)
Reverse description City arms in circle, date at end of legend.
Reverse script Latin
Reverse lettering ✠ MONETA : CIVI : IMP : BISVNTINÆ
(Translation: Coinage of the imperial city of Besançon.)
